在当今这个信息爆炸的时代,高效学习已经成为每个人追求的目标。量学分时副图指标,作为一种全新的学习评估工具,正逐渐受到人们的关注。本文将深入解析量学分时副图指标的源码,帮助大家轻松掌握高效学习策略。
一、量学分时副图指标概述
量学分时副图指标是一种用于评估学习效果的工具,它通过分析学习过程中的数据,如学习时长、学习频率、学习进度等,来评估学习者的学习效果。这种指标可以帮助学习者了解自己的学习状态,从而调整学习策略,提高学习效率。
二、量学分时副图指标源码解析
1. 数据采集
量学分时副图指标源码首先需要采集学习数据。这些数据通常包括:
- 学习时长:记录每次学习的时间长度。
- 学习频率:记录每天或每周的学习次数。
- 学习进度:记录学习者在学习过程中的进度。
以下是一个简单的Python代码示例,用于采集学习数据:
def collect_data():
data = []
while True:
time = input("请输入学习时长(分钟):")
frequency = input("请输入学习频率(次/天):")
progress = input("请输入学习进度(0-100):")
data.append({"time": time, "frequency": frequency, "progress": progress})
if input("是否继续输入?(y/n):") == "n":
break
return data
2. 数据处理
采集到数据后,需要对数据进行处理,以便进行分析。以下是一个简单的Python代码示例,用于处理学习数据:
def process_data(data):
processed_data = []
for item in data:
time = int(item["time"])
frequency = int(item["frequency"])
progress = int(item["progress"])
processed_data.append({"time": time, "frequency": frequency, "progress": progress})
return processed_data
3. 数据分析
处理完数据后,需要对数据进行分析,以得出量学分时副图指标。以下是一个简单的Python代码示例,用于分析学习数据:
def analyze_data(processed_data):
total_time = sum(item["time"] for item in processed_data)
total_frequency = sum(item["frequency"] for item in processed_data)
average_progress = sum(item["progress"] for item in processed_data) / len(processed_data)
return total_time, total_frequency, average_progress
4. 结果展示
最后,将分析结果以图表的形式展示出来。以下是一个简单的Python代码示例,用于展示分析结果:
import matplotlib.pyplot as plt
def show_result(total_time, total_frequency, average_progress):
plt.figure(figsize=(10, 6))
plt.subplot(1, 2, 1)
plt.bar(["总时长"], [total_time])
plt.title("学习时长")
plt.subplot(1, 2, 2)
plt.bar(["总频率"], [total_frequency])
plt.title("学习频率")
plt.subplot(1, 2, 3)
plt.bar(["平均进度"], [average_progress])
plt.title("平均进度")
plt.tight_layout()
plt.show()
三、高效学习策略
通过量学分时副图指标源码的分析,我们可以得出以下高效学习策略:
- 合理安排学习时间:根据学习时长和频率,合理安排每天的学习时间,避免过度疲劳。
- 保持学习频率:保持一定的学习频率,有助于巩固知识,提高学习效果。
- 关注学习进度:关注学习进度,及时调整学习策略,确保学习效果。
总之,量学分时副图指标源码可以帮助我们更好地了解自己的学习状态,从而调整学习策略,提高学习效率。希望本文能对大家有所帮助。
